Demirok A, Nagelkerke SCJ, Benninga MA, Köglmeier J, Mutanen A, Arnell H, Felcht J, Guimber D, Wahlstedt C, Avitzur Y, Lambe C, Tabbers MM. Development of a core outcome set for pediatric chronic intestinal failure. JPEN J Parenter Enteral Nutr 2023; 47:364-371. [PMID: 36546585 DOI: 10.1002/jpen.2468]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[What about the content of this article? (0)] [Affiliation(s)]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/12/2022] [Accepted: 12/14/2022] [Indexed: 12/24/2022]
Abstract
BACKGROUND In research on pediatric chronic intestinal failure, heterogeneity in reported definitions and outcomes exists. This leads to a risk of reporting bias and impossibility of evidence synthesis. Also, reported outcomes should be relevant to both healthcare providers and patients and their parents. Therefore, the aim of this study is to create a core outcome set (COS) to be used in studies on pediatric chronic intestinal failure. METHODS Candidate outcomes were selected from a recent systematic review. A three-round Delphi study among key stakeholders and a consensus meeting with an expert panel were undertaken to achieve consensus on the COS. RESULTS Seventy-two stakeholders (79%) completed all three rounds of the Delphi process. Ninety-eight outcomes were assessed, and five new outcomes were added after the first round. Ten outcomes were included in the final COS: weaning from parenteral nutrition, growth, mortality, central line-related infection, central line longevity, sepsis not related to central line infection, central line-related thrombosis, intestinal failure-associated liver disease, (serious) adverse events, and health-related quality of life. CONCLUSION This pediatric chronic intestinal failure COS consists of 10 outcomes important for all key stakeholders. Usage of this set in future research should minimize outcome heterogeneity and enhance the value of evidence synthesis. This will lead to better management in this field of rare gastrointestinal conditions.

Nagelkerke SCJ, Poelgeest MYV, Wessel LM, Mutanen A, Langeveld HR, Hill S, Benninga MA, Tabbers MM, Bakx R. Bowel Lengthening Procedures in Children with Short Bowel Syndrome: A Systematic Review. Eur J Pediatr Surg 2022; 32:301-309. Abstract
INTRODUCTION The aims of the study are to systematically assess and critically appraise the evidence concerning two surgical techniques to lengthen the bowel in children with short bowel syndrome (SBS), namely, the longitudinal intestinal lengthening and tailoring (LILT) and serial transverse enteroplasty (STEP), and to identify patient characteristics associated with a favorable outcome. MATERIALS AND METHODS MEDLINE, EMBASE, and Cochrane Central Register of Controlled Trials (CENTRAL) databases were searched from inception till December 2019. No language restriction was used. RESULTS In all, 2,390 articles were found, of which 40 were included, discussing 782 patients. The median age of the patients at the primary bowel lengthening procedure was 16 months (range: 1-84 months). Meta-analysis could not be performed due to the incomparability of the groups, due to heterogeneous definitions and outcome reporting. After STEP, 46% of patients weaned off parenteral nutrition (PN) versus 52% after LILT. Mortality was 7% for STEP and 26% for LILT. Patient characteristics predictive for success (weaning or survival) were discussed in nine studies showing differing results. Quality of reporting was considered poor to fair. CONCLUSION LILT and STEP are both valuable treatment strategies used in the management of pediatric SBS. However, currently it is not possible to advise surgeons on accurate patient selection and to predict the result of either intervention. Homogenous, prospective, outcome reporting is necessary, for which an international network is needed.

Vlug LE, Delhanty PJD, Neelis EG, Huisman M, Visser JA, Rings EHHM, Wijnen RMH, Nagelkerke SCJ, Tabbers MM, Hulst JM, de Koning BAE. Ghrelin Levels in Children With Intestinal Failure Receiving Long-Term Parenteral Nutrition. Front Nutr 2022; 9:896328. Abstract
Background Children with intestinal failure (IF) require parenteral nutrition (PN). Transition to oral and enteral nutrition (EN) can be difficult also due to abnormal gastrointestinal motility. The gut hormone ghrelin is increased in states of negative energy balance, functioning to preserve euglycemia, and also has appetite stimulating and prokinetic properties. We aimed to evaluate and compare ghrelin levels in children with IF, and to assess the relationship with PN-dependency. Methods In this exploratory prospective multicenter study, plasma acylated (AG) and unacylated (UAG) ghrelin levels were measured in children with short bowel syndrome (SBS) and with functional IF (pseudo-obstruction or any enteropathy) and compared with healthy control subjects. Spearman’s rho (rs) was used to assess correlations of AG and UAG with PN-dependency (%PN) and parenteral glucose intake. Results Sixty-four samples from 36 IF-patients were analyzed. Median baseline AG and UAG levels were respectively 279.2 and 101.0 pg/mL in children with SBS (n = 16), 126.4 and 84.5 pg/mL in children with functional IF (n = 20) and 82.4 and 157.3 pg/mL in healthy children (n = 39). AG levels were higher in children with SBS and functional IF than in healthy children (p = 0.002 and p = 0.023, respectively). In SBS, AG positively correlated with %PN (rs = 0.5, p = 0.005) and parenteral glucose intake (rs = 0.6, p = 0.003). These correlations were not observed in functional IF. Conclusion Children with IF had raised AG levels which could be related to starvation of the gut. The positive correlation between AG and glucose infusion rate in SBS suggests an altered glucoregulatory function.

Nagelkerke SCJ, Draijer LG, Benninga MA, Koot BGP, Tabbers MM. The prevalence of liver fibrosis according to non-invasive tools in a pediatric home parenteral nutrition cohort. Clin Nutr 2020; 40:460-466. Abstract
BACKGROUND & AIMS Liver biopsy is no viable tool to routinely screen for liver fibrosis in children suffering from chronic intestinal failure (IF). We aim to assess the prevalence of liver fibrosis in a cohort of children with chronic IF by non-invasive tests: transient elastography (TE), aspartate-aminotransferase-to-platelet-ratio-index (APRI) and enhanced liver fibrosis (ELF) score. METHODS Cross sectional study where patients with chronic IF, receiving parenteral nutrition (PN) for at least 3 months, were enrolled. TE, APRI and ELF score were measured. Using Spearman's rank correlation coefficient and Kruskal-Wallis H test, the correlation between TE, APRI, ELF score and known risk factors for development of intestinal failure-associated liver disease (IFALD) were calculated. RESULTS 32 patients were included (50% female), median age was 8 years and 4 months, median PN duration was 45 months. Six patients (21%) had TE ≥6.5 kPa, indicating significant fibrosis. Twelve patients (38%) had APRI ≥.5, indicating fibrosis. ELF score indicated moderate fibrosis in 17 patients (63%) and significant fibrosis in 10 patients (37%). TE and APRI correlated significantly with known risk factors for IFALD, but ELF showed poor correlation with known risk factors for IFALD. CONCLUSION In a cohort of pediatric patients suffering from chronic IF, TE measurement, APRI and ELF test show a varying, but substantial proportion of subjects with fibrosis. The diagnostic value of these tests and their role in the management of pediatric IF must be determined in larger cohorts with liver biopsy as reference standard. Vlug LE, Nagelkerke SCJ, Jonkers-Schuitema CF, Rings EHHM, Tabbers MM. The Role of a Nutrition Support Team in the Management of Intestinal Failure Patients. Nutrients 2020; 12:nu12010172. Abstract
Parenteral nutrition (PN) is a complex and specialized form of nutrition support that has revolutionized the care for both pediatric and adult patients with acute and chronic intestinal failure (IF). This has led to the development of multidisciplinary teams focused on the management of patients receiving PN: nutrition support teams (NSTs). In this review we aim to discuss the historical aspects of IF management and NST development, and the practice, composition, and effectiveness of multidisciplinary care by NSTs in patients with IF. We also discuss the experience of two IF centers as an example of contemporary NSTs at work. An NST usually consists of at least a physician, nurse, dietitian, and pharmacist. Multidisciplinary care by an NST leads to fewer complications including infection and electrolyte disturbances, and better survival for patients receiving short- and long-term PN. Furthermore, it leads to a decrease in inappropriate prescriptions of short-term PN leading to significant cost reduction. Complex care for patients receiving PN necessitates close collaboration between team members and NSTs from other centers to optimize safety and effectiveness of PN use.

Browne PD, Nagelkerke SCJ, van Etten-Jamaludin FS, Benninga MA, Tabbers MM. Pharmacological treatments for functional nausea and functional dyspepsia in children: a systematic review. Expert Rev Clin Pharmacol 2018; 11:1195-1208. Abstract
INTRODUCTION Chronic idiopathic nausea (CIN) and functional dyspepsia (FD) cause considerable strain on many children's lives and their families. Areas covered: This study aims to systematically assess the evidence on efficacy and safety of pharmacological treatments for CIN or FD in children. CENTRAL, EMBASE, and Medline were searched for Randomized Controlled Trials (RCTs) investigating pharmacological treatments of CIN and FD in children (4-18 years). Cochrane risk of bias tool was used to assess methodological quality of the included articles. Expert commentary: Three RCTs (256 children with FD, 2-16 years) were included. No studies were found for CIN. All studies showed considerable risk of bias, therefore results should be interpreted with caution. Compared with baseline, successful relief of dyspeptic symptoms was found for omeprazole (53.8%), famotidine (44.4%), ranitidine (43.2%) and cimetidine (21.6%) (p = 0.024). Compared with placebo, famotidine showed benefit in global symptom improvement (OR 11.0; 95% CI 1.6-75.5; p = 0.02). Compared with baseline, mosapride versus pantoprazole reduced global symptoms (p = 0.011; p = 0.009). One study reported no occurrence of adverse events. This systematic review found no evidence to support the use of pharmacological drugs to treat CIN or FD in children. More high-quality clinical trials are needed.
